Output ac5852366f8b30c75bb76d2d32c26705f92c23c197c7cbd7c77a6a0e944301f9:4

value
59784145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2ed0bd3842600bb2fc122396574b7ae21b23f56 OP_EQUAL
address
MW3dj7RhUEJuW9X5KDNwd7xPnu6k2TZ7bR
transaction
ac5852366f8b30c75bb76d2d32c26705f92c23c197c7cbd7c77a6a0e944301f9
spent
true